Center Point is listed in the Locales Category for Hart County in the state of Kentucky. Center Point is displayed on the "Cub Run" USGS topo map quad. The latitude and longitude coordinates (GPS waypoint) of Center Point are 37.2833842 (North), -86.0116385 (West) and the approximate elevation is 883 feet (269 meters) above sea level.
